Yes, both those birds are roosters. So is that top bird one of yours? You said your two look like that. Can you post a pic of your actual birds?

You can also look at your birds and see if you note the stringy hackle/neck feathers and saddle feather's in front of the tail. BR roosters also have more white in the barring then the hens do.
